Transaction 115608ed107c985e7b9c02efd46df730914aa7d7a169646dc03958e850ddc2ed

200 Input
1 Outputs
  • 115608ed107c985e7b9c02efd46df730914aa7d7a169646dc03958e850ddc2ed:0
  • value  558067651
    address  bc1qctf8rx6h6fxzzeqm59khz5zdk4v8q400359a0r